How Manchester United could line up with Dani Olmo, Jules Kounde

Sports Mole looks at how Manchester United could line up if Sevilla's Jules Kounde and RB Leipzig's Dani Olmo make the move to Old Trafford.

Manchester United are reportedly interested in signing Sevilla centre-back Jules Kounde and RB Leipzig attacker Dani Olmo next year.

Kounde was strongly linked with a move to Chelsea over the summer, but the Blues could not come to an agreement with the 22-year-old's La Liga club over a transfer fee.

Man United are allegedly prepared to pay the £69m release clause in the France international's contract to bring him to Old Trafford in 2022.

Meanwhile, Olmo is reportedly still a target for the 20-time English champions, and the Spain international, who is also being linked with a return to Barcelona, is believed to be keen on a move to the Premier League.

There has been talk of January moves for both players, but it seems more likely that Man United will attempt to sign the duo during next summer's transfer window.

Here, Sports Mole takes a look at how Ole Gunnar Solskjaer's side could line up if both Kounde and Olmo make the move to Old Trafford.

If Man United persist with a 3-5-2 formation, with or without Solskjaer, then Kounde could form an impressive defensive unit with Raphael Varane and Harry Maguire, but the latter's spot would be in danger if a change to a back four is made, with the captain currently underperforming.

There has been talk of Jadon Sancho potentially being used as a right-sided wing-back due to Aaron Wan-Bissaka's struggles, and it is certainly an experiment worth exploring, with the England international boasting the energy and tactical awareness to thrive in that area of the field.

Olmo's position in this particular XI would be interesting, as the Spaniard is capable of operating in a number of different areas, including as one of the attackers in a 4-3-3 formation.

Arguably, though, the 23-year-old's best position is in a central attacking role, where he can influence proceedings from a deeper area, and the former Barcelona youngster has managed to contribute 12 goals and 14 assists in 67 appearances for Leipzig in all competitions.

Paul Pogba's exit, which seems almost certain, would allow Olmo to feature alongside Bruno Fernandes and Scott McTominay in a midfield three, with Marcus Rashford and Mason Greenwood battling for the spot alongside Cristiano Ronaldo in the final third of the field.
